St. Pete awarded more than $150M in funding for hurricane recovery
ST. PETERSBURG, Fla. (WFLA) - City leaders in St. Petersburg want feedback on how they should spend more than $150 million in federal hurricane recovery money. The strength of hurricanes Idalia and Helene shocked families in the area. "I'm seeing some devastation like I have not seen in a long time," homeowner Tom Bowers said.
